The hatchback 3 doors Saab 900 1978 - 1994 year modification 2.0 MT (160 hp)

Engine

Engine type petrol
Engine location front, transverse
Engine capacity, cm³ 1985
Boost type turbocharging
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m 160 / 118 at 5500
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m 255 at 2500
Cylinder arrangement in-line
Number of cylinders 4
Number of valves per cylinder 4
Engine power supply system distributed injection
Compression ratio 9.1
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m 90 × 78

General information

Brand country Sweden
Car class D
Number of doors 3

Performance indicators

Fuel type Super (95)

Sizes in mm

Length 4680
Width 1690
Height 1405
Wheelbase 2517
Ground clearance 140
Front track width 1430
Rear track width 1440

Suspension and brakes

Type of front suspension independent, spring
Front brakes disc

Transmission

Transmission mechanical
Number of gears 5
Drive type front

Saab 900: A Timeless Classic with Turbocharged Performance

The Saab 900, a Swedish automotive icon, is a car that combines practicality, performance, and a unique design. Produced from 1978 to 1994, this hatchback has earned its place in automotive history as a reliable and innovative vehicle. With its 2.0-liter turbocharged engine and 3-door hatchback body style, the Saab 900 is a car that appeals to enthusiasts and everyday drivers alike. Let’s dive into what makes this car a standout choice.

Performance and Engine Specifications

Under the hood, the Saab 900 boasts a 2.0-liter turbocharged petrol engine, delivering an impressive 160 horsepower at 5500 rpm and a maximum torque of 255 Nm at 2500 rpm. This engine is paired with a 5-speed manual transmission, offering a dynamic and engaging driving experience. The turbocharging system ensures quick acceleration and responsive power delivery, making it a joy to drive on both city streets and highways. The front-wheel-drive configuration and independent front suspension further enhance its handling, providing a smooth and controlled ride.

Design and Dimensions

The Saab 900’s design is both functional and stylish. Its 3-door hatchback body type offers a sporty look while maintaining practicality. With a length of 4680 mm, a width of 1690 mm, and a height of 1405 mm, the car strikes a perfect balance between compactness and spaciousness. The wheelbase of 2517 mm ensures stability, while the ground clearance of 140 mm makes it suitable for various road conditions. The front and rear track widths of 1430 mm and 1440 mm, respectively, contribute to its excellent road grip and stability.
